What is Red Eye Coffee?

Definition of Red Eye Coffee

Red Eye Coffee is a unique and popular drink often ordered by coffee enthusiasts looking for an extra caffeine kick. It is a combination of regular brewed coffee and a shot of espresso. This robust and bold beverage is known for its high caffeine content, making it a popular choice for those who need an extra boost of energy.

Origin of Red Eye Coffee

The origin of Red Eye Coffee can be traced back to the United States, where it is believed to have first gained popularity among truck drivers and night-shift workers. These individuals required a strong and powerful cup of coffee to help them stay awake during long drives or graveyard shifts. The name “Red Eye Coffee” is said to have originated from the red and tired eyes of these hardworking individuals.

What is Americano?

Definition of Americano

Americano is another popular coffee beverage that is made by diluting espresso shots with hot water. It is a milder and less intense alternative for those who prefer a less concentrated cup of coffee. Americano is known for its smooth and balanced flavor profile, making it a favorite among coffee lovers worldwide.

Origin of Americano

The origin of Americano can be traced back to World War II, where American soldiers stationed in Italy found the locally brewed espresso too strong for their liking. To make it more palatable, they started diluting the espresso shots with hot water, creating a milder version which they named “Americano” as a nod to their American roots.

Caffeine Content of Red Eye Coffee Vs Americano

Caffeine Content in Red Eye Coffee

Red Eye Coffee is notorious for its high caffeine content. The combination of regular brewed coffee and espresso results in a powerful dose of caffeine. On average, a 12-ounce cup of Red Eye Coffee may contain approximately 300-500 milligrams of caffeine, depending on the strength of the espresso shot and the coffee used.

Caffeine Content in Americano

Compared to Red Eye Coffee, Americano has a lower caffeine content. The dilution of the espresso shots with hot water reduces the overall caffeine concentration. A typical 12-ounce cup of Americano may contain approximately 120-180 milligrams of caffeine, making it a more moderate option for those who still desire a caffeine boost without the extreme effects of Red Eye Coffee.

Preparation Methods of Red Eye Coffee Vs Americano

How to Make Red Eye Coffee

Making Red Eye Coffee is relatively simple. Start by brewing a cup of regular coffee using your preferred method. While the coffee is brewing, prepare a shot of espresso using an espresso machine or a stovetop espresso maker. Once both components are ready, pour the shot of espresso into the brewed coffee, giving it a good stir to ensure the flavors combine. Adjust the strength of the coffee by adding more or less espresso as desired.

How to Make an Americano

To make an Americano, you will need espresso shots and hot water. Start by brewing a double shot of espresso using an espresso machine. Then, heat up the desired amount of water separately until it reaches the desired temperature. Pour the hot water into a cup, followed by the espresso shots. The espresso to hot water ratio can be adjusted based on personal preference.
